Fidelity download not recognizing securities
After doing download from Fidelity, it is not recognizing security from brokerage account, so it is adding a placeholder transaction to delete all shares of given security. This is happening for multiple fidelity accounts, I have already tried deleting conention and adding it again. Running Quicken for MAC 8.4.2

It is happening with several Fidelity securities, when downloading the transactions, it doesn't match the ticker symbols that is downloading with the ones that already exist in the register. Merging will correct it, but then it happens again in the next download. It creates placeholder transactions to account for the difference in shares between online and quicken. I believe this started happening in version 8.4.

Hi, @crg63
When you merged in the past, which name did you use "going forward"?
When Fidelity was doing their migration to Quicken Connect, many of us saw this with similar duplication of securities that kept repeating despite the merging exercise. It only appeared to resolve when one chose to use the new ticker symbol name going forward.

ticker symbols are the same, however sometimes the security name is different. In Windows version it used to use CUSIP ID to match the security, however this does not exist in the MAC version.

I think the difference is less Mac/Win and more with how Intuit's new backend is working regarding matching. Intuit is still the data provider for the program.
When you go to match the two tickers, you will be prompted which ticker (which will be the same) and name (which will be slightly different). Use the option with the new Security name that just got downloaded not what all your old transactions have.
The older transactions will reflect the new name after this merge. Obviously, make a backup before you do any chanages. Good luck!
